MT > can be a horrible thing to use. See the history of=20 > libgfortran/intrinsics/random.c (svn r82443) where I ripped > MT out many years ago in favor of George Marsaglia's KISS generator. > The KISS generator that I used was his 32-bit version. GM has > a 64-bit generator as well. The 32-bit version passed all > of GM's diehard tests. I haven't read a report on the > 64-bit generator's diehard result.=20 >=20 Oh, absolutely, I am considering something like this for OpenOffice. Apache OpenOffice (and LibreOffice, I think) is using MT (from Boost) but the seeding is not done properly. > One big issue is saving internal state. IIRC, MT requires 623-bit > of internal state. KISS requires 4 32-bit int. Thus, if > you want to reseed the generator, KISS requires far less effort. >=20 Yes, the problem is the that libc requires a single 32 (or 31) bit seed. Given that restriction, our existing generator is not bad. Enforcing = something better breaks the API and is not really practical to get crypto-grade = randomness for stuff like refreshing a slide in a presentation anyways.
